B: AML Communications Ships First Optical Network Amplifier; Shipment Marks
Initial Entry Into Optical Market

CAMARILLO, Calif., Nov 22, 2000 (BUSINESS WIRE) -- AML Communications Inc.
(Nasdaq:AMLJ) today announced that it shipped its first amplifier for optical
networks.

AML is currently working with industry leaders in high bandwidth, optical fiber
Dense Wavelength Division Multiplexing (DWDM) systems to design and supply
application-specific products destined for the optical high-speed Internet
access market.

Kirk A. Waldron, AML's president and chief executive officer, said, "We are
excited by AML's introduction of this product to this very promising market
since we believe it to be a natural extension of and complement to our existing
hybrid microwave product line. With the combined expertise derived from our
wireless communications and hybrid microwave products capabilities, we believe
that AML is positioned to be an influential player in the growing optical
market."

AML Communications Inc. is a designer, manufacturer and marketer of amplifiers
and related products for the global wireless industry. The company currently
focuses on the following sectors of the wireless market: cellular telephony,
broadband wireless access, personal communications services, wireless messaging,
low-earth orbit satellite networks, and custom wireless applications.
